Stadium
The is a sports stadium located in central , , with a maximum capacity of 8,000. The ground is home to Welsh rugby union team Aberavon RFC, and the Wales women's national team. is situated 1,000 feet north of Central Junior School.

Suburb
, also spelled as Tai-bach, is a community and suburban district of , . It is a settlement centered on the main A48 road, sandwiched between the river Ffrwdwyllt and . Parts of Margam are within the community boundaries.
